可以用如下脚本来统计mongo的数据大小
import pymongo
client = pymongo.MongoClient(host='',port=20000,username='',password='')
db = client.novadax
collection_all = db.list_collection_names()
data_size = {}
for collection_name in collection_all:
data_size[collection_name] = db.command("collstats", collection_name)["storageSize"]/1024/1024/1024
data_sort_all = sorted(data_size.items(), key=lambda x: x[1], reverse=True)
for data_sort in data_sort_all:
print(data_sort)
client.close()